To remove a drawer from a Jobox, first, locate the release tabs or levers on the sides of the drawer. Press or pull these tabs while simultaneously sliding the drawer outward until it detaches from the track. If the drawer is stuck, check for any obstructions or debris in the track that may need to be cleared. Always refer to the specific model's manual for detailed instructions.
